Then shall thy [a]light break forth as the morning, and thine health shall grow speedily: thy [b]righteousness shall go before thee, and the glory of the Lord shall embrace thee.

Then shalt thou call, and the Lord shall answer: thou shalt cry, and he shall say, Here I am: if thou take away from the midst of thee the yoke, the putting forth of the [c]finger, and wicked speaking:

10 If thou [d]pour out thy soul to the hungry, and refresh the troubled soul: then shall thy light spring out in the [e]darkness, and thy darkness shall be as the noon day.

Footnotes

  1. Isaiah 58:8 That is, the prosperous estate wherewith God will bless thee.
  2. Isaiah 58:8 The Testimony of thy goodness shall appear before God and man.
  3. Isaiah 58:9 Whereby is meant all manner of injury.
  4. Isaiah 58:10 That is, have compassion on their miseries.
  5. Isaiah 58:10 Thine adversity shall be turned into prosperity.
